我有一个自定义运算符, waitFor我在我的效果中使用它: 它基本上着眼于correlationId,直到动作数组被分派后才继续执行。 但这不是重点。 正如预期的那样, ofType采用源 observable 并将其用作返回类型,但是我正在努力实现相同的效果。 正如您在上面看到的,我在我的wai ...
我有一个自定义运算符, waitFor我在我的效果中使用它: 它基本上着眼于correlationId,直到动作数组被分派后才继续执行。 但这不是重点。 正如预期的那样, ofType采用源 observable 并将其用作返回类型,但是我正在努力实现相同的效果。 正如您在上面看到的,我在我的wai ...
在我的WPF应用程序中,我有以下内容: 这将返回2个结果。 这些结果具有以下类型: Microsoft.Crm.UnifiedServiceDesk.Desktop System.Windows.Window 我只希望返回第二个结果。 但是,由于结果#1继承 ...
如何根据给定的泛型类型安全地强制转换并返回m_obj。 我知道,如果相反,如果m_obj我有一个列表,我可以简单地做到这一点: 但是我找不到以前的代码的解决方案。 我的答案: ...
在我的页面中,我需要按名称,类型和LastModified搜索容器和Blob 问题是我不能将List <CloudBlob> list作为正常的gridview数据源提供,但是如何将List <CloudBlob> list设置为( IEnumerable < ...
我有一行代码清除表单中的所有标签 现在我需要从该列表中排除特定标签(通过id或文本)(如标题标签)。 有没有办法单独修改那行代码? 我发现了Where(),虽然我不确定这些括号内的语法。 ...
我在实体框架的单个查询中查询各种类型的继承子实体时遇到很大的问题。 我的基本目标是通过急于加载在单个JSON字符串中提供所有数据模型结构。 棘手的问题是“继承的子类可能包含另一个继承的子类”。 下面的示例将清楚地说明这种情况。 假设我有一个简单的类结构,如下所示: 课程有一些 ...
父类别包含子类别列表,子类别包含子类别列表。 现在,我想获取所有父类别(如果其状态为true)以及子类别。 提取时,我还要检查子类别的状态。 我目前的查询是 如何在此查询中检查子类别的状态? ...
让我们说在我的数据库中我有两个类:Class FooBar和Class BarFoo。 我对我的数据库执行查询,返回类FooBos,其中包含一个FooBar列表但该列表可以包含BarFoo的实例(不要问我为什么,这是我如何得到数据库而我无法编辑它)。 无论如何要构建我的Domain对象, ...
我有一个IDictionary(不是泛型的,所以我在这里处理object ),我想从中获取该IDictionary中仅对应于特定键类型K和特定值类型V的元素。十亿种方法,但是我发现的最优雅的方法似乎是这样的: 这可以很好地编译,因此我假设此方法可以用于字典(由IEnumerable声明) ...
我有一个带有十六个组合框的表单,每个组合框的DropDownStyle属性设置为DropDownList 。 我正在尝试设置表单,以便每个控件都显示其第一个预定义值: 尽管单独分配了每个项目,但此代码不起作用。 有什么想法吗? ...
我有此代码来获取“ A”作为过滤结果。 我需要使用IEnumerable<Base> list = new List<Base>() {xbase, a, b}; 从如下函数: 我在'????'中使用什么参数 从原始代码中获得相同的结果? ...
我有一个基类Base,以及继承它的A / B类。 我尝试使用OfType来过滤我需要的唯一对象,如下所示: 当我编译代码时,我收到此错误: 错误CS0428:无法将方法组'OfType'转换为非委托类型'Base'。 你打算调用这个方法吗? 代码有什么问题? ...
我想使用List<ISeries>使用它们的类型过滤List<ISeries>对象。 我的问题是,某些对象属于通用接口类型,但它们没有自己的公共继承接口。 我有以下定义: 我的列表包含各种ISeries ,但现在我想只获取ITraceSeries对象,而不管 ...
看一下这段代码。 我有大约100个装载机,我需要装载很多火车,汽车等。我认为装载机清单非常慢(具有OfType()线性复杂度?),您建议使用什么代替清单? Dictionary<Type,ILoader>或Hashtable<Type,ILoader>或Hash ...
我试图在我的实体中过滤派生类,但我得到例外。 如果我尝试通过foreach循环过滤集合,我将获得以下异常。 “LINQ to Entities无法识别方法'System.Type GetType()'方法,并且此方法无法转换为商店表达式。” 我怎么能克服它? 有什么可以替代 ...
重要问题不是“Queryable.OfType 做什么 ,它是什么”我看到的代码如何实现呢?“ 反思Queryable.OfType,我看到(经过一些清理): 那么让我看看我是否已经这样做了: 使用反射来获取对当前方法(OfType)的引用。 通过使用MakeGe ...
给定一个简单的继承层次结构:Person -> Student、Teacher、Staff 假设我有一个 Person 列表,L。在该列表中是一些学生、教师和工作人员。 使用 LINQ 和 C#,有没有一种方法可以编写一种只能检索特定类型人的方法? 我知道我可以这样做: 但我希望能够 ...